Web8 mrt. 2024 · How do you say “thank you” in Haitian Creole “Mesi” is the word for “thank you” in Haitian Creole. You can use it in any situation where you would say “thank you” in English. For example, you can say “mesi” to express your gratitude for a gift, or to thank someone for their hospitality. Web– Good morning! Bonswa! – Good afternoon!/Evening! (used after 11 AM) Koman ou ye? – How are you? N’ap boule! (most common greeting and response) – Good! Wi – Yes yo – they, them Non – No Mesi – Thanks Anmwe! – Help! Non, mesi – No, thanks Souple – Please Pa de kwa – You’re welcome Pa gen pwoblem – No problem Oke – OK Eskize …
